In terms of production, maize is the leading crop in the world, with 825 MMT produced in 2010. The U.S.A. is by far the largest producer of maize, accounting for 40% of world production in 2010, followed by China at 20%. However, unlike the other two major cereals, maize is mostly used as animal feed, with only 15% of grain used for food. In Africa and Latin America, maize is a major staple, with more than 90% of the maize in Africa used for food and an average per capita consumption of about 50 kg. Africa consumes about 30% of world food maize, with Sub Saharan Africa consuming the vast majority. East and Southern Africa consume more maize per capita than the rest of Africa; for example, countries like Malawi, Lesotho, Zambia, and Kenya, consume 90 – 180 kg of maize per person annually.

A dramatic shift in maize utilization with important consequences to world food prices has occurred in the past 10 years or so. The U.S.A., which accounts for about 60% of world maize export, saw a dramatic increase in use of maize for fuel ethanol production. Between 2000 and 2010, use of maize for ethanol production increased 8-fold from 16 MMT to 128 MMT, partly necessitated by the high oil prices during this time, as well as government policy towards energy independence. Fuel ethanol currently represents the largest domestic use of maize in the U.S.A., at about 44% of total domestic use. This has resulted in a rapid increase in maize prices in the U.S.A. and similar upward pressure on other grains like wheat, and overall food commodity prices.

Price of one metric ton of maize was about $80 in 2001, and had gone up to about $300 in 2011. Because U.S.A. is such a large part of the export market, price trend in the U.S.A. basically dictates world maize prices. Concerns have been raised that increased demand of grains for bioethanol production will lead to increased food insecurity in the poor nations which depend on grains for basic survival. Obviously more sustainable sources of renewable energy will be required to ensure global food security.

Sorghum and millet demand for human food use has been on the decline in India and Africa. This has been unfortunate, particularly in East and Southern Africa where sorghum fields have been largely replaced with maize, which has become the primary staple in these regions. Maize, unlike sorghum and millet, requires even moisture distribution throughout growing season and cannot withstand drought stress. This has contributed to reduced food security in these regions as subsistence farmers who rely on rainfall end up with practically no maize harvest during droughts. Other problems, like aflatoxin which is more prevalent in hot, high stress environments where sorghum and millets are traditionally grown, readily afflict maize when grown in these environments, and has resulted in significant deaths from consumption of contaminated maize
